Order of the Arrow Lodge Leadership Development www.oa-bsa.org Camping Promotion 3 -- Promoting High Adventure National Programs: Philmont Scout Ranch Cimmaron, New Mexico 137,493 Acres 32 staffed camps / 50 unstaffed camps Mountains up to 12,441 feet http://www.philmont.com/
6
Order of the Arrow Lodge Leadership Development www.oa-bsa.org Camping Promotion 3 -- Promoting High Adventure National Programs: Northern Tier Canoeing in northern Minnesota and southern Canada. Canoeing, fishing, hiking, camping Ely, Minnesota http://www.ntier.org/
7
Order of the Arrow Lodge Leadership Development www.oa-bsa.org Camping Promotion 3 -- Promoting High Adventure National Programs: Florida Sea Base Scouting’s most complete aquatic facility Sailing, swimming, snorkeling, SCUBA, fishing Lower Matecumbe Key, Florida http://www.bsaseabase.org/

Order of the Arrow Lodge Leadership Development www.oa-bsa.org Camping Promotion 3 -- Promoting High Adventure Lodge Plan for H/A Promotion Show and Tell “High Adventure” Promotion needs to be exciting! Have hands-on activities Rappelling / Bouldering “Dry Land” canoe relay Show videos, slides Have gear / equipment on display Use personal stories and testimonies
27
Order of the Arrow Lodge Leadership Development www.oa-bsa.org Camping Promotion 3 -- Promoting High Adventure Lodge Plan for H/A Promotion Be prepared to overcome objections Parental concerns “Will my son be safe?” Youth apprehension “Can I handle this?” Cost issues / Equipment issues Cost-Benefit, return on investment Qualified Supervision issues Health and Safety issues
